Residents Living Above Century Old Mine Fires To Be Shifted Wednesday 07th of May 2008: The Jharkhand government and Coal India Limited (CIL) are preparing a rehabilitation package for 67,000 families to shift them from the Jharia mine area where fires has been raging below the ground for almost a century.

In 2017, Supreme court of India, in the case of illegal mining in Orissa, held that it will levy penalty on the illegal mining done in the state since 2001. The major violations involved mining beyond permissible limits and not obtaining environmental clearance. The total penalty came out to be in excess of 60000 crores as per the state ...

It has huge deposits of coal, under the control of Bharat Coking Coal Limited (BCCL). According to BCCL officials, in Jharia 70 major mine fires have been raging underground in an area of around 400 sq km. The BCCL officials have said the company has lost 37 million tonnes of coal worth Rs.30 billion due to the fires.
